SAS_REMOVE_HOST(9)						  SCSI mid layer						SAS_REMOVE_HOST(9)

NAME
sas_remove_host - tear down a Scsi_Host's SAS data structures
SYNOPSIS
void sas_remove_host(struct Scsi_Host * shost);
ARGUMENTS
shost Scsi Host that is torn down
DESCRIPTION
Removes all SAS PHYs and remote PHYs for a given Scsi_Host. Must be called just before scsi_remove_host for SAS HBAs.
